Course structure

• Introduction to Mechatronics Systems
• Control Systems and Automation
• Sensors and Actuators in Mechatronics
• Programmable Logic Controllers (PLCs)
• Robotics and Motion Control
• Embedded Systems and Microcontrollers
• Industrial Communication Protocols
• System Integration and Troubleshooting
• Human-Machine Interface (HMI) Design
• Advanced Control Techniques and Algorithms

Career path

Mechatronics Engineer

Design and develop intelligent systems integrating mechanical, electrical, and software components. High demand in automation and robotics industries.

Control Systems Specialist

Focus on designing and optimizing control algorithms for industrial machinery and automated systems. Critical in manufacturing and energy sectors.

Automation Technician

Install, maintain, and troubleshoot automated systems. Essential for industries adopting Industry 4.0 technologies.

Robotics Engineer

Develop robotic systems for applications in healthcare, manufacturing, and logistics. Growing demand due to advancements in AI and machine learning.
